How much do Diagnostic Medical Sonographers make?
Your level of experience is a key factor in determining your earning potential. Here's what you can expect at different career stages:
0-2 years
Hourly Rate
$36.91/hr
Range: $35.15 – $38.67
Annual Rate
$76,762
Range: $73,107 – $80,418
3-5 years
Hourly Rate
$43.42/hr
Range: $41.35 – $45.49
Annual Rate
$90,308
Range: $86,008 – $94,609
6+ years
Hourly Rate
$49.93/hr
Range: $47.55 – $52.31
Annual Rate
$103,854
Range: $98,909 – $108,800
